Robert E. Skillings, 86, of Abington died peacefully in his home surrounded by his family on June 30, 2012.
He was born in Weymouth, son of the late George H. and Mildred (Linnell) Skillings and attended area schools.
Prior to his retirement, Mr. Skillings owned and operated Skillings Brothers Carpentry with his late brother, Donald.
A veteran, Mr. Skillings served in the US Army Air Corps during WW II and was honorably discharged.
Beloved husband of the late Maxine M. (Kirk) Skillings. Devoted father of Richard L. Skillings of IL, Gary E. Skillings of Abington, Stephen R. Skillings of Abington, Margaret M. Skillings of Abington and Marilyn R. Klien of Dorchester. Brother of Hazel B. Skillings of Bridgewater, Helen Titus of Carver and the late V. Paul Skillings, Donald Skillings and Avis V. Skillings. Also survived by 14 grandchildren and many great-grandchildren.
